Actress Han Jung-won has found new love and is expecting a baby following her divorce.

On the 5th, Han Jung-won shared her pregnancy news, saying, "I can't believe I'm going to be a mom. I thought natural conception would be difficult, but I'm so grateful for this little one coming into my life. Everyone said I was getting too old, so I waited until the 12-week mark to cautiously announce my pregnancy."

Speaking with OSEN, Han Jung-won revealed that she is now entering the 12th week of her pregnancy, saying, "I had to be careful until now, so it was difficult to share the news earlier." She added, "I went on a trip to Vietnam to celebrate a close couple's wedding, and that's when I realized something was off. When I returned to Korea and took a test, I found out I was pregnant."

Alongside her pregnancy announcement, Han Jung-won also shared that she has found a new love, a 4-year-older, hardworking non-celebrity. She described him as someone more attentive than herself, even realizing her pregnancy before she did. He had predicted her pregnancy while they were in Vietnam and was not surprised but touched when they found out.

Han Jung-won has yet to hold a wedding ceremony or register her marriage with her future husband. She mentioned, "Right now, the baby comes first, so we're thinking about having a wedding after the birth." They are planning to register their marriage soon.

Regarding the baby's name, Han Jung-won explained, "The baby's nickname is Geumdong. I had a dream about two huge golden droppings, and I thought it was related to financial luck, so I bought a lottery ticket. But it turned out to be a dream about my baby, and my husband said, 'Since you dreamed of gold droppings, the baby's name should be Geumdong.'"

Han Jung-won said she's grateful for her naturally conceived baby, Geumdong, and shared her thoughts about whether it would be a boy or a girl: "I'm happy with either a son or a daughter, but I feel like it's a boy."

Han Jung-won, known for her active lifestyle, took extra precautions during her pregnancy until reaching the stable period. Now in a safer stage, she plans to stay active, exercise, and practice prenatal care. She said, "I will move around and do what I want while preparing for a healthy birth."

Han Jung-won debuted in the movie 'Volcano High' in 2001 and starred in various films such as 'Miss Hongdangmu,' 'Heaven and Sea,' and 'Family's Honor 5: The Return of the Family.' In May 2018, she married former basketball player and commentator Kim Seung-hyun, but they agreed to divorce in 2021 after three years and six months of marriage.
